Festive outreach brings joy to settlement children

Police and Park Patrol give back to the community.

SOME festive cheer was brought to more than 200 underprivileged children in Clairwood on Wednesday, 3 December, thanks to Brighton Beach SAPS and a local security company.

Sweets provided by Park Patrol Security were handed out to the children in Clairwood’s informal settlements of Khayelitsha, Lalucia, New York and Small Village.

“Many of these children don’t even have beds to sleep on. A loose piece of carpet or even cardboard is a bed for some of them. For any child, a pack filled with sweet treats is a wonderful gift, and for a short while we brought some happiness into their lives,” said Brighton Beach SAPS communications officer, Captain Louise Le Roux.

Brighton Beach SAPS management thanks its own crime prevention unit, Captain Louise Le Roux and Park Patrol. Warrant Officer Nathi Ndlovu and Constable Xolani Mrawu are specially thanked for their interaction with the children.
